CITY OF PORTSMOUTH

 

Planning Board to Hold Public Hearings on Draft Revised Zoning Ordinance and Site Plan Review Regulations

 

 

July 1, 2009

PORTSMOUTH  The City of Portsmouth invites the public to attend a series of public hearings to provide feedback on the draft revised Zoning Ordinance and draft Site Review Regulations.  The first public hearing will be held on Thursday, July 9th at 7:00 p.m. in the Eileen Dondero Foley Council Chambers at Portsmouth City Hall.  The draft revised Zoning Ordinance was presented to the Planning Board at their work session on June 11th and the July 9th public hearing is the first in a series of public hearings the Board will hold to obtain public input on these revised land use regulations.  The draft Zoning Ordinance and Site Review Regulations are available on the City’s website at www.cityofportsmouth.com as listed under the What’s New section on the homepage.  On-site review copies are also available at the Public Library and the City Clerk’s Office and Planning Department at Portsmouth City Hall.

The revised Zoning Ordinance is the product of three years of work by the Planning Board, the Planning Department and consultants, and is now being released for public review.  The Zoning Ordinance revision effort began in April 2006 and has involved extensive consultation with Portsmouth’s elected and appointed officials, including approximately forty-five Planning Board work sessions and meetings, eight City Council work sessions and meetings and at least a dozen meetings with other City boards such as the Conservation Commission, Historic District Commission, Sustainability Committee, Blue Ribbon Commission on Housing, and Economic Development Commission.  The process has also included numerous meetings with City staff to review specific issues with the existing ordinance and discuss proposed changes and new provisions.

 

The Zoning Ordinance revision effort has also included a complete revision of the Planning Board’s Site Review Regulations which were completed in April 2008.  Because the Zoning Ordinance and Site Review Regulations are so interrelated, adoption of the Site Review Regulations by the Planning Board has been deferred until the revised Zoning Ordinance is finalized and adopted by the City Council. 

 

Additional public hearings on the draft Zoning Ordinance and Site Review Regulations are scheduled for July 23rd, August 6th, and September 10th.  All of these hearings will be televised and take place at 7:00 p.m. at Portsmouth City Hall.  Following these hearings, the Planning Board would then recommend the draft Zoning Ordinance to the City Council for their consideration and adoption.  At that time, the public would then have opportunities for additional comment through the Council’s public hearing process.  The Site Plan Review Regulations will ultimately be adopted by the Planning Board.  While the public review of the draft land use regulations is occurring, Planning Department staff will be continuing to review the zoning districts with the intent of presenting a revised Zoning Map early this fall.
